i965: Add a pass to demote sample interpolation intrinsics.
When working with a non-multisampled render target, asking for "sample" interpolation locations doesn't make sense. We demote them to centroid. In a couple of patches, brw_compute_barycentric_modes will begin looking at these intrinsics to determine the barycentric modes. fs_visitor also will use them to code-generate pixel interpolator messages or payload references. Handling the "but what if it's not MSAA?" logic ahead of time in a NIR pass simplifies things and prevents duplicated logic. This patch doesn't actually do anything useful yet as we don't generate these intrinsics. I decided to keep it separate as it's self-contained, in the hopes of shrinking the "convert everything" patch for reviewers.
